    Administrator: SHEQ

    Job purpose 

    • To provide administrative support to the Safety, Health, Environment & Quality team as required.
    • Facilitate and coordinate all findings reports and corrective actions (Audits, Inspections, Insurance)
    • Monitor and track performance related to Safety, Health, Environment & Quality
    • Additional specific tasks may be required as directed by the Safety, Health, Environment & Quality Manager

    Key focus areas 

    • Administration and management of the Safety, Health, Environment & Quality – Inbox, Accident forms; referrals, and general queries that are sent, redirecting queries to members of the health and safety teams as required.
    • The processor of Incident notification and documentation, updating documents and registers, follow up actions as required
    • To deal with telephone queries, directing calls to the appropriate person, taking messages or dealing with the enquiry in a professional and efficient manner.
    • Administer the Safety management system, Building insurability reports.
    • Coordinate Emergency management initiatives within the portfolio to satisfy emergency services and insurance requirements.
    • Prepare scope of work, issue work orders and process invoices as a support function to other departments.
      Maintenance of the Safety, Health, Environment & Quality risk register in cooperation with the Risk department.
    • Coordinate all inspection outcomes and facilitate corrective action where required.
    • Safety, Health, Environment & Quality Training - records administrator; assists with course preparation, issuing attendance registers and coordinating events with responsible managers and Human Capital.
    • Participate in low-level technical inquiries, inspections and investigations.
      Perform any other duties that may be required from time to time commensurate with the grade of the post.
      Promote a positive culture of health and safety in the workplace.

    Requirements

    Qualifications ·        

    • Matric
    • Drivers license
    • Health and safety qualification
    • Fire safety qualification

    Knowledge 

    • Advanced MS Office capability
    • Knowledge of and ability  interpret regulatory framework which includes SANS 10400 and OHS Act

    Experience 

    • Experience of working in a corporate  office environment
    • Two (2) year’s administration experience in a health and safety environment and 5 years experience in a general administrative role
    • Office, administration or personal assistant

    Aptitude & Skills

    • Excellent communication skills both verbal and written.
    • The ability to follow instructions provides support as required to members of the health & safety team.
    • Appreciation and understanding of confidentiality and being able to understand and be sensitive to diversity and equality.
    • Attention to detail to identify inconsistencies in documents such as reports & invoices.
    • Organized and able to meet tight deadlines with excellent time management skills.
    • Flexible in approach with ability to respond to changing pattern of demand at work which can be unpredictable and unplanned, requiring constant shifts in priority.
    • Resilient and Intestinal fortitude.
    • Ability to understand the importance of processing information in a prompt, efficient manner and in accordance with legislation, policy and procedure.
    • Ability to deal positively with change and willingness to embrace new opportunities and working practices within health & safety.
    • Be able to demonstrate a positive attitude towards health & safety.
    • Be technically inclined.
    • Willing to learn and operate on a more technical level, both fieldwork and training.
